Betty Cooke is a recognized as being one of the premier artists associated with the mid-century modernist American Studio Jewelry movement. Born in 1924, she trained as a sculptor at the Maryland Institute of Art , receiving her degree in 1946. Her designs have a clean cut, architectural quality, with an emphasis on simplicity.
